Upgrade Emscripten to 2.0.21

Few notes:
 - Lots of deprecated SIMD intrinsic warnings & errors in JPEG-XL -> Highway; had to suppress erorrs to make project build.
 - Moved couple of common link flags to cpp.Dockerfile (note: can't move `EXPORT_ES6` otherwise `configure` will fail).
 - MODULARIZE=1 is no longer necessary and implied by EXPORT_ES6.
 - EXPORT_NAME=... is no longer necessary in EXPORT_ES6.
 - Changed visdif to also use EXPORT_ES6 and ENVIRONMENT=node instead of generic JS.
This commit is contained in:
Ingvar Stepanyan
2021-05-19 16:13:57 +00:00
parent ba0df8e2ff
commit a811b6cf41
69 changed files with 1524 additions and 1595 deletions

Binary file not shown.